Cuban discus thrower defects in Spain, 24th Cuban athlete defection this year
babalublog.com - get the latest breaking news, showbiz & celebrity photos, sport news & rumours, viral videos and top stories from babalublog.com Daily Mail and Mail on Sunday newspapers.